Serving suggestions
Serve very cold over plenty of fresh ice in a highball or Collins glass. Pour ginger beer last to preserve effervescence. Garnish with a lime wedge, a slice of fresh ginger or a sprig of mint for aromatic lift. Pair with grilled or spicy dishes, bar snacks and citrus desserts.
Cocktail suggestions
1) Dark and Stormy
50 ml aged rum
120 to 150 ml Fever Tree Sparkling Ginger Beer
25 ml fresh lime juice optional
Build in a highball over ice, add rum and lime if using, top with ginger beer and stir gently. Garnish lime wheel.
2) Whisky Ginger
50 ml bourbon or Irish whiskey
Top with Fever Tree Sparkling Ginger Beer
Build in a highball glass over ice, add whiskey, top with ginger beer and stir. Garnish lemon twist.
3) Ginger Mule
50 ml vodka
15 to 20 ml fresh lime juice
Top with Fever Tree Sparkling Ginger Beer
Build in a copper mug or highball over ice, add vodka and lime, top with ginger beer and stir gently. Garnish lime wedge and mint sprig.

ABOUT FEVER TREE
Fever Tree is a premium mixer producer established in 2004 and credited with transforming the global market for tonic water and other mixers by emphasising natural ingredients and flavour integrity. The company was founded by Charles Rolls and Tim Warrillow after research revealed that many published drink recipes relied on high quality spirits but were paired with low quality mixers. Their aim was to create mixers that would complement rather than mask fine spirits.
Ownership is via Fever Tree Drinks Plc, a publicly listed company on the London Stock Exchange. Tim Warrillow has served as chief executive officer and remains a prominent public face of the brand, while Charles Rolls acted as non executive director following his departure from day to day operations. The management team includes experienced commercial and technical specialists responsible for sourcing, quality control and global distribution, and the board oversees strategy as the company expands across international markets.
Product development at Fever Tree focuses on using select natural quinine sources, real fruit essences, botanical extracts and restrained sugar levels to achieve a clean, textured palate. The core range includes classic tonic waters, light tonic, Mediterranean tonic, Indian tonic and a variety of ginger beers and sodas created to work with specific spirits and cocktails. Production relies on careful formulation and rigorous quality assurance, with contract bottling partners and selected production sites used to maintain consistency while meeting global demand.
Branding and design are central to Fever Tree success. Distinctive packaging, clear communication of provenance and cocktail pairing suggestions have helped position the brand at the premium end of the market. Fever Tree also invests in category education, trade partnerships and on trade activation to support premium spirit brands and to encourage better serves in bars and restaurants.
Sustainability and responsible sourcing are growing priorities, with the company reporting on ingredient traceability, water stewardship and packaging optimisation as it seeks to balance growth with environmental responsibility. Fever Tree remains a reference point for bartenders and consumers seeking high quality mixers to match premium spirits.
